对象存储的类型,深入解析对象存储类型,三大主流分类及其应用场景详解
- 综合资讯
- 2024-11-11 09:13:14
- 1

深入解析对象存储类型,包括文件存储、块存储和对象存储,并详细阐述其应用场景。文件存储适用于传统的文件共享需求,块存储适用于I/O密集型应用,而对象存储则适合海量非结构化...
深入解析对象存储类型,包括文件存储、块存储和对象存储,并详细阐述其应用场景。文件存储适用于传统的文件共享需求,块存储适用于I/O密集型应用,而对象存储则适合海量非结构化数据存储,广泛应用于云存储、大数据处理等领域。
随着互联网技术的飞速发展,数据存储需求日益增长,对象存储作为一种新兴的存储技术,因其高效、安全、灵活的特点,受到了越来越多企业的青睐,对象存储类型繁多,本文将详细介绍三种主流的对象存储类型及其应用场景,以帮助读者更好地了解和选择适合自己的对象存储解决方案。
公共云对象存储
公共云对象存储是指由第三方云服务提供商提供的对象存储服务,用户无需购买硬件设备,即可通过互联网访问和存储数据,以下是三种主流的公共云对象存储类型:
1、Amazon S3(Simple Storage Service)
Amazon S3是Amazon Web Services(AWS)提供的一种对象存储服务,具有高度可扩展性、高可靠性和安全性,S3支持全球数据传输,适用于存储大量非结构化数据,如图片、视频、音频等。
应用场景:
(1)网站内容分发:S3可以作为内容分发网络(CDN)的后端存储,提高网站内容的加载速度。
(2)大数据分析:S3可以存储大规模的数据集,为大数据分析提供数据支持。
(3)云备份与归档:S3支持数据的长期存储,适用于企业数据备份和归档。
2、Google Cloud Storage
Google Cloud Storage是Google Cloud Platform(GCP)提供的一种对象存储服务,具有高性能、高可靠性和高安全性,GCS支持全球数据传输,适用于存储非结构化数据,如图片、视频、音频等。
应用场景:
(1)网站内容分发:GCS可以作为CDN的后端存储,提高网站内容的加载速度。
(2)大数据分析:GCS可以存储大规模的数据集,为大数据分析提供数据支持。
(3)云备份与归档:GCS支持数据的长期存储,适用于企业数据备份和归档。
3、Azure Blob Storage
Azure Blob Storage是Microsoft Azure提供的一种对象存储服务,具有高度可扩展性、高可靠性和安全性,Blob Storage支持全球数据传输,适用于存储非结构化数据,如图片、视频、音频等。
应用场景:
(1)网站内容分发:Blob Storage可以作为CDN的后端存储,提高网站内容的加载速度。
(2)大数据分析:Blob Storage可以存储大规模的数据集,为大数据分析提供数据支持。
(3)云备份与归档:Blob Storage支持数据的长期存储,适用于企业数据备份和归档。
私有云对象存储
私有云对象存储是指企业自建的对象存储系统,用户可以根据自身需求进行硬件采购和软件配置,以下是两种主流的私有云对象存储类型:
1、Ceph
Ceph是一种开源的对象存储系统,具有高度可扩展性、高可靠性和高性能,Ceph适用于存储大量非结构化数据,如图片、视频、音频等。
应用场景:
(1)数据中心存储:Ceph可以构建大规模的数据中心存储系统,满足企业数据存储需求。
(2)云备份与归档:Ceph支持数据的长期存储,适用于企业数据备份和归档。
(3)大数据分析:Ceph可以存储大规模的数据集,为大数据分析提供数据支持。
2、GlusterFS
GlusterFS是一种开源的分布式文件系统,可以与对象存储系统集成,实现数据的高效存储,GlusterFS适用于存储大量非结构化数据,如图片、视频、音频等。
应用场景:
(1)数据中心存储:GlusterFS可以构建大规模的数据中心存储系统,满足企业数据存储需求。
(2)云备份与归档:GlusterFS支持数据的长期存储,适用于企业数据备份和归档。
(3)大数据分析:GlusterFS可以存储大规模的数据集,为大数据分析提供数据支持。
混合云对象存储
混合云对象存储是指将公共云和私有云对象存储相结合,以实现数据的高效管理和灵活访问,以下是两种主流的混合云对象存储类型:
1、S3-compatible对象存储
S3-compatible对象存储是指兼容Amazon S3接口的对象存储系统,用户可以使用S3 API访问和操作数据,这种类型的对象存储适用于在公共云和私有云之间迁移数据。
应用场景:
(1)数据迁移:S3-compatible对象存储可以实现公共云和私有云之间的数据迁移。
(2)多云架构:S3-compatible对象存储支持多云架构,提高数据的安全性。
(3)数据共享:S3-compatible对象存储可以实现不同云环境之间的数据共享。
2、Azure Blob Storage-compatible对象存储
Azure Blob Storage-compatible对象存储是指兼容Azure Blob Storage接口的对象存储系统,用户可以使用Azure Blob Storage API访问和操作数据,这种类型的对象存储适用于在公共云和私有云之间迁移数据。
应用场景:
(1)数据迁移:Azure Blob Storage-compatible对象存储可以实现公共云和私有云之间的数据迁移。
(2)多云架构:Azure Blob Storage-compatible对象存储支持多云架构,提高数据的安全性。
(3)数据共享:Azure Blob Storage-compatible对象存储可以实现不同云环境之间的数据共享。
对象存储类型繁多,本文介绍了三种主流的对象存储类型及其应用场景,企业在选择对象存储解决方案时,应根据自身业务需求、数据规模和安全性等因素进行综合考虑,通过深入了解不同类型对象存储的特点,企业可以更好地实现数据的高效存储和管理。
本文链接:https://www.zhitaoyun.cn/752247.html
发表评论